What's the difference between Sarabe and Angel?+
Sarabe is a feminine fragrance (marketed to women, though wearable by all) from Juvena (1980) dominated by Amber accords. Angel is a feminine fragrance (marketed to women, though wearable by all) from Mugler (1992) leaning on Sweet accords. They share 4 accords: Warm Spicy, Sweet, Vanilla, Woody.
